如何在 Python 中启动用于 Selenium 的 Internet Explorer WebDriver?

软件测试 网络驱动程序 硒2
2022-01-25 23:14:52

我花了很长时间才弄清楚这一点。它没有记录在我能找到的任何地方的网络上。我最终阅读了 webdriver init .py 来找出答案。

4个回答
from selenium import webdriver
driver = webdriver.Ie()

另请参阅上面关于“保护模式”的评论。

这是可以做到的-

  1. 从这里下载硒https://pypi.python.org/pypi/selenium
  2. 假设您在 Windows 上使用 - python setup.py install
  3. 下载 IEDriverServer.exe 并将其放在您的路径中
from selenium import webdriver
from selenium.webdriver.common.keys import Keys

driver = webdriver.Ie("C:\\Python34\\IEDriverServer.exe")
//Your tests here
driver.close()

“从硒导入 webdriver 驱动程序 = webdriver.Ie()”

Eclipse 告诉我“方法 IE 未定义 WebDriver 类型”